﻿
.h0  {font-size: 22px; color:  #314695;}
.h01 {font-size: 10px; color:  #314695; line-height: 13px;}
.h1  {font-size: 13px; color:  #314695}
.h2  {font-size: 13px; color:  #314695}
.h3  {font-size: 13px; color:  #314695}
.h4  {font-size: 13px; color:  #314695}

.linfo{
	font-size: 12px;
	color: #7D7D7D;
}

.copyright {
	font-family: verdana, arial, tahoma, sans-serif;
	font-size: 10px;
	color: #484B7E;
	text-decoration: none;
}

.copyright_hover {
	font-size: 10px;
	color: #7D7D7D;
	text-decoration : underline;
	cursor: hand;
}

.copyright:link    {font-size: 10px;color: #7D7D7D;}
.copyright:visited {font-size: 10px;color: #7D7D7D;}
.copyright:active  {font-size: 10px;color: #7D7D7D;}
.copyright:hover   {font-size: 10px;color: #7D7D7D;}

.mentopT        {font-weight: bold; font-size: 12px; color: #ffffff;}
.mentop:link    {font-weight: normal; text-decoration: underline; font-size: 12px; color: #ffffff;}
.mentop:visited {font-weight: normal; text-decoration: underline; font-size: 12px; color: #ffffff;}
.mentop:active  {font-weight: normal; text-decoration: underline; font-size: 12px; color: #ffffff;}
.mentop:hover   {font-weight: normal; text-decoration: underline; font-size: 12px; color: #ffffff;}

/* Московская область */
.menleft:link{text-decoration: none; font-size: 13px; color: #333333;}
.menleft:visited{text-decoration: none; font-size: 13px; color: #333333;}
.menleft:active{text-decoration: underline; font-size: 13px; color: #1561af;}
.menleft:hover{text-decoration: underline; font-size: 13px; color: #1561af;}
/* Московская область */

.menfooterT{font-weight: bold; font-size: 12px; color: #314695;}
.menfooter:link{font-weight: normal; text-decoration: underline; font-size: 12px; color: #1561af;}
.menfooter:visited{font-weight: normal; text-decoration: underline; font-size: 12px; color: #1561af;}
.menfooter:active{font-weight: normal; text-decoration: underline; font-size: 12px; color: #1561af;}
.menfooter:hover{font-weight: normal; text-decoration: underline; font-size: 12px; color: #1561af;}

.menLeftT{font-size: 13px; color: #314695;}
.menleft:link{text-decoration: none; font-size: 13px; color: #333333;}
.menleft:visited{text-decoration: none; font-size: 13px; color: #333333;}
.menleft:active{text-decoration: underline; font-size: 13px; color: #314695;}
.menleft:hover{text-decoration: underline; font-size: 13px; color: #314695;}

.formT{
	font-size: 11px;
	color: #333333;
}

.User{
	font-size: 12px;
	color: Black;
	vertical-align : top;
	padding-top : 3px;
}

.AdminName {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#314695;
	font-weight: bold; 	
}


.AdminRole{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#333333;
}

.formIn1{
	font-family: Verdana;
	font-size: 11px;
	border: 1px;
	border-color: #cccccc;
	border-style: solid;
	width: 100px;
}
.menform:link{font-family: Verdana; text-decoration: underline; font-size: 9px; color: #1561af;}
.menform:visited{font-family: Verdana; text-decoration: underline; font-size: 9px; color: #1561af;}
.menform:active{font-family: Verdana; text-decoration: underline; font-size: 9px; color: #1561af;}
.menform:hover{font-family: Verdana; text-decoration: underline; font-size: 9px; color: #1561af;}

.newsT{font-size: 11px; color: #666666;}
.newsL:link{text-decoration: none; font-size: 11px; color: #1561af;}
.newsL:visited{text-decoration: none; font-size: 11px; color: #1561af;}
.newsL:active{text-decoration: underline; font-size: 11px; color: #1561af;}
.newsL:hover{text-decoration: underline; font-size: 11px; color: #1561af;}

a{text-decoration: none; color: #314695;}
a{text-decoration: none;color: #484B7E;}
a:link{color: #484B7E;}
a:visited{color: #1b385b;}
a:active{color: #4471a2;}
a:hover{color: #4471a2;}

a.subject:link{font-size: 14px; color: #314695;}
a.subject:visited{font-size: 14px; color: #314695;}	
a.subject:active{font-size: 14px; color: #314695;}
a.subject:hover{font-size: 14px; color: #314695;}

.textg{font-size: 12px; color: #333333;}
.textsg{font-size: 12px; color: #666666;}
.textb{font-size: 12px; color: #1561af;}
.textr{font-size: 12px; color: #ff0000;}

input, textarea, select {
	font-size: 12px;
	color: #000000;
}

.InputSpan {
	font-size: 12px;
	padding-right : 2;
	color: #000000;
	border: 1px;
	border-color: #7F9DB9;
/*	border-style: solid;*/
	cursor : default;
}

.input01{
	font-size: 12px;
	color: #808080;
	border: 1px;
	border-color: #7F9DB9;
	border-style: solid;
/*	width : 60;*/
}

.specOfferHeader {
	background-image: url(/tender_images/fonm.jpg);
	color : #314695;
	padding-left : 10;
	padding-right : 10;
	height: 30;
}

.RowsTable_Default {
	background-color : #ebf4fb;
}

.RowsTable_Default_ {
/*	background-color : #e5e5e5;*/
}

.new_option {
	background-color: #0FC;
}

.new_field {
	background-color: #0FC;
}

UL.Forum {
	font-weight : bold;
	list-style-image: URL(/tender_images/outline/document.gif);
}

UL.Forum UL.Forum {
	font-weight : normal;
	margin-left: 10pt;
	list-style-image: URL();
}

UL.Katalog {
	font-weight : bold;
	list-style-image: URL(/tender_images/outline/document.gif);
}

UL.Katalog UL.Katalog {
	font-weight : normal;
	margin-left: 10pt;
	list-style-image: URL();
}

.Attention {
	color : red;
}

.Wiz_run {
	color: #484B7E;
	font-size: 11px; 
}

.Wiz_run_hover {
	color: #4471a2;
	cursor: hand;
	font-size: 11px; 
}

.Select {
	color: green;
}

.Select_hover {
	color: red;
	text-decoration : underline;
	cursor: hand;
}

.HeaderText {
	background : rgb(45, 149, 202);
	color : white;
	padding-left : 10;
	padding-right : 10;
}

TR.th_top_1 TD { 	/* Верх заголока таблицы */
	height: 1;
/*	background : #4E88C4; */
}

TR.th TD {
	/* Заголовок таблицы */

	background : #bcd8f1;

	font-family: Tahoma,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#484B7E;
	text-decoration: none;
	font-weight: bold;
	text-align: center;
}


.Line1 {
	background : rgb(45, 149, 202);
	height: 1;
}

.Line2 {
	background : #F0F0F0;
	height: 1;
}

HR.Separator {
	border-top : 1px dotted silver;
}

.price {
	text-align : right;
	padding-right: 6;
}

.max_price {
	text-align : right;
	padding-right: 6;
}

.qty {
	text-align : right;
	padding-right: 6;
}

.min_qty {
	text-align : right;
	padding-right: 6;
}

.sum_qty {
	text-align : right;
	font-weight : bold;
	padding-right: 6;
}

.summa {
	text-align : right;
	padding-right: 6;
}

.sum_summa {
	text-align : right;
	font-weight : bold;
	padding-right: 6;
}

.avg_price{
	text-align : right;
/*	font-size: 70%;*/
	padding-right: 6;
	font-style : italic;
}

.avg_summa {
	text-align : right;
	font-weight : bold;
	padding-right: 10;
}

.pur_plan_result {
	background : gray;
	color: white;
}

.pur_plan_pos_name {
	background : #FAFAFA;
	font-weight : bold;
}

.ProtocolOrganization {
	background : silver;
	color : #314695;
	font-weight : bold;
	text-align : left;
	
}

.trade_date_time TD {
	font-family: Arial; 
	font-size: 10px;
	color : gray;
	text-align : center;
	padding-left : 3px;
	padding-right : 3px;
}

.tender_name {
	font-weight : normal;
	color : black;
}

.Header1 {
	width : 100%;
	background-color : rgb(45, 149, 202);
	color : White;
	font-weight : bold;
	font-size: 14px;
	padding-left : 5px;
}


/*=======================================  v.2.0.1  =====================================================*/

/*===  Таблица состояния мониторига на странице торгов в зоне поставщика  ===*/
.table_tender_supplier TD {
	background-color: #F0F0F0;
	padding-left: 5;
	padding-right: 5;
}

.table_tender_supplier TD.Attention {
	color: #0000CD;
}

/*===  Таблица поисковой формы на странице торгов в зоне поставщика  ===*/
.table_serch_tender_supplier TD {
	background-color: #F0F0FA;
	padding-left: 5;
	padding-right: 5;
}

/*===  Значек + в заголовке столбца "Моя цена" на странице торгов в зоне поставщика ===*/
.img_plus_tender_supp {
	cursor: hand;
	background-color: white;
	border: 1 solid white;
}

/*===  Серверное время на момент загрузки страницы ===*/
.server_time {
	font-weight: bold;
	color: #fcffff;
}

/*===  Раскрасска лотов при проведении торгов в зоне поставщика ===*/

.zero_price {
	background-color : #f2f2f2;
}

.zero_price_ {
	background-color : #e5e5e5;
}

.one_price {
	background-color: #C0FFC0;
}

.one_price_ {
	background-color: #A6FFA6;
}

.two_more_price {
	background-color: #FFD0FF;
}

.two_more_price_ {
	background-color: #FFB6FF;
}

/*===  Закупка с предоплатой в зане администратора на странице авторизации поставщиков ===*/

.limit_tender_table {
	background-color: #F0F0FA;
}

.limit_tender_table TD.limit_tender_str {
	color: #484B7E;
	padding-left: 5;
	padding-right: 5;
	font-weight: bold;
	text-decoration : underline;
}

.limit_tender_table TD.limit_title {
	padding-left: 15;
	color: #484B7E;
}

.limit_tender_table TD.limit_value, INPUT.limit_value {
	color: green;
}



/*=== Таблицы вывода информации ===*/

.MyTable  {
/*	border-collapse : collapse;*/
}

.MyTable  TD {
/*	border : 1px solid #606060;*/
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	padding: 2;
}


/*=======================================  v.2.0.2  =====================================================*/

/*  Строка навигации по страницам запроса */
.page_list {
	color: #314695;
}

.page_list .curr_page {
	color: red;
	font-weight : bold;
}

.page_list_hover {
	color: red;
	text-decoration : underline;
	cursor: hand;
}

/* Форматирование знаков после запятой для дробных значений */
.format_number_after_decimal {
	font-size: 90%;
	color: gray;
}

/*=======================================  v.2.0.3  =====================================================*/

IMG.icons_hover {
	cursor:hand;
	border : 1 inset White;
	margin: 0;
}
IMG.icons {
	border : 1 outset White;
	margin: 0;
}

SPAN.icons {
	text-align : left;
	vertical-align : bottom;
}

.changedObject
{
	background-color: #fff000;
	color: red;
}
table {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
}
body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-image: url(/tender_images/fon.gif);
	background-repeat: repeat-x;
	background-color: #ffffff;
	margin: 0px;
	padding: 0px;
}
.topm {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#fcffff;
	font-weight: bold;
	text-decoration: none;
}
a.topm: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#dbebf9;
	text-decoration: none;
}
a.topm:visited {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#dbebf9;
	text-decoration: none;
}
a.topm: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#bcd8f1;
	text-decoration: none;
}
a.topm: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#bcd8f1;
	text-decoration: none;
}

.fonsn {
	background-image: url(/tender_images/fonsn.gif);
	background-repeat: no-repeat;
	background-position: right center;
}
.zagolovok {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	background-color: #2D95CA;
	color: #fcffff;
	text-decoration: none;
	font-weight: bold;
	padding-left: 10px;
}
.text {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#484B7E;
}
.text2 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#4471a2;
}
.textlight {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#405072;
}
.textb {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	color: #374b8a;
	text-decoration: none;
}

.areatitle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#484B7E;
	text-decoration: none;
}

.form {
	border: 1px solid #808080;
	background-color: #ffffff;
	margin-top: 1px;
	margin-right: 0px;
	margin-bottom: 4px;
	margin-left: 0px;
}
.fonavt {
	background-image: url(/tender_images/fonavt.jpg);
	background-repeat: no-repeat;
}
.fonm {
	background-image: url(/tender_images/fonm.jpg);
	background-repeat: no-repeat;
	background-position: center center;
}
.fonc {
	background-image: url(/tender_images/fonc.jpg);
	background-repeat: no-repeat;
	background-position: 100%;
}
.fonz {
	background-image: url(/tender_images/fonz.jpg);
	background-repeat: no-repeat;
	background-position: 100%;
}
.lvert {
	background-image: url(/tender_images/l_vert.gif);
	background-repeat: repeat-y;
	background-position: left;
}
.hfon {
	background-image: url(/tender_images/pfon0.gif);
	background-repeat: repeat-x;
}
.mapfon {
}
.zfon {
	background-image: url(/tender_images/zfon.gif);
	background-repeat: repeat-x;
}
.top2 {
	padding-left: 25px;
	padding-bottom: 10px;
	padding-right: 10px;
}
